Pune:
A man was assaulted and robbed of valuables and a car on Sunday night by three men, who decamped with gold ornaments, a laptop and a car totally worth Rs4.25 lakh.
The victim, Rahul Dattatraya Mane (32) of Adinathnagar, Bhosari, lodged a complaint at Vishrambaug police station. The police said Rahul was sleeping at his printing shop at Narayan Peth on Sunday, when three unidentified persons entered the shop and assaulted him.
Police sub-inspector S Jagtap of Vishrambaug police station said, "The victim does not stay with his wife as there is a dispute between the two. He has a dispute with his brother over property too. We have recovered the car that was stolen by the suspects. We are investigating the case."
